Did you know?
The Tecumseh Community School is made possible by countless hours and energy put in by a dedicated group of volunteers. We are not high-tech, but that is part of our charm, isn't it?
We are unable to accept e-transfers or credit card payments for our programs, but instead request that you bring cash or a cheque. Why? We save $600 a year in banking fees by keeping it "old school", money which we can put back into our programming and community.

The Tecumseh Community School is a volunteer run, not-for-profit organization. Our goal is to offer affordable programs for our community, and to foster a sense of neighbourhood. We offer a wide variety of programs and workshops for children and adults, from September through June. Our office and all programs are held at Tecumseh Public School in Old South, in London, Ontario. Any proceeds from the programs are channeled back into the community, either as gifts to the school, or to local charities.
The Tecumseh Community School is one of the last of its kind in the city. It greatly benefits the members of our neighbourhood, and its existence is one of the many reasons Tecumseh School is so important to our entire community.
